Precision Engineering for Pharmaceutical Excellence
The foundation of any successful pharmaceutical manufacturing operation rests upon the precision engineering capabilities of a pharmaceutical tooling supplier. This critical aspect encompasses far more than simply fabricating metal components; it represents a sophisticated integration of materials science, advanced manufacturing technologies, and deep understanding of pharmaceutical physics. When tablets fail to meet specifications, production stops, and revenue disappears, making precision absolutely essential. A pharmaceutical tooling supplier employs state-of-the-art computer numerical control equipment capable of achieving tolerances measured in micrometers, ensuring every punch tip, every die bore, and every embossing detail meets exacting specifications. This level of precision directly determines tablet weight uniformity, which regulatory agencies scrutinize closely during inspections and which patients depend upon for consistent dosing. Beyond dimensional accuracy, surface finish quality demands equal attention because microscopic imperfections can cause powder adhesion, leading to picking and sticking problems that compromise tablet appearance and potentially affect drug release characteristics. Experienced suppliers understand that different pharmaceutical formulations require different surface treatments, recommending specialized coatings like chromium nitride or titanium nitride when working with abrasive or sticky ingredients. The engineering process begins with thorough consultation where the pharmaceutical tooling supplier reviews formulation characteristics, desired tablet appearance, production volume requirements, and existing equipment specifications. This collaborative approach identifies potential challenges before manufacturing begins, avoiding expensive redesigns and production delays. Advanced suppliers utilize three-dimensional modeling software to visualize tablet designs and simulate compression forces, predicting potential weak points or areas prone to excessive wear. Material selection represents another crucial engineering decision where expertise proves invaluable. Different steel grades, carbide compositions, and surface treatments each offer distinct advantages depending on formulation abrasiveness, production volumes, and cleaning protocols. A knowledgeable pharmaceutical tooling supplier guides customers toward optimal material choices that balance initial investment against long-term durability and maintenance requirements. Quality verification employs sophisticated metrology equipment including coordinate measuring machines, optical comparators, and surface roughness testers that document every critical dimension. These detailed inspection reports provide the documentary evidence required for pharmaceutical validation activities and regulatory submissions, demonstrating that tooling meets predetermined specifications and remains traceable to certified raw materials.
